Trains from Ballia to Diphu
1 trains run between Ballia and Diphu. Ballia has 1 station(s), from which you can easily book train tickets to
Diphu. Distance from Ballia to Diphu is 1213 km. It will take approx. 25:59 hours to reach Diphu from Ballia by train.
If you're planning a trip soon, you can alternatively book
BALLIA TO DIPHU TRAIN TICKETS
on ixigo.
Ballia to Diphu Train Ticket Price
If you are in search of affordable train tickets from Ballia to Diphu, ConfirmTkt is the best platform.
The Ballia to Diphu train ticket price varies according to travel dates, coach type, and individual preferences.
Travellers can find tickets priced between ₹545 and ₹23500, with the lowest Ballia to Diphu train ticket rate starting at ₹545.
Below are the minimum ticket prices for all classes:
1A |
₹3560 |
2A |
₹2100 |
3A |
₹1460 |
SL |
₹545 |
Weekly Trains from Ballia to Diphu
There are 1 weekly trains running between Ballia and Diphu. Check the details below:
ASR NTSK EXP (15934) |
Sat |
18:05 |
20:04 |
Ballia |
Diphu |
25:59 hrs |
First Train from Ballia to Diphu
The first train from Ballia to Diphu is ASR NTSK EXP. It starts from Ballia at 18:05 and reaches Diphu at 20:04.
Last Train from Ballia to Diphu
The last train from Ballia to Diphu is ASR NTSK EXP. It starts from Ballia at 18:05 and reaches Diphu at 20:04.
Fastest Train from Ballia to Diphu
The fastest train from Ballia to Diphu is ASR NTSK EXP. It takes only 25:59 hours to cover 1213 km.
Cheapest Train from Ballia to Diphu
The cheapest train from Ballia to Diphu is ASR NTSK EXP (15934). The lowest price for Ballia to Diphu train ticket is ₹545.